India and Sri Lanka will seek to open a new chapter in ties on Monday with a meeting between PM Narendra Modi and Sri Lankan President Maithripala Sirisena who has chosen India for his maiden visit abroad as president. In a likely big takeaway from the visit, India and Sri Lanka will sign a civil nuclear cooperation agreement.

President Maithripala Sirisena ordered to reinstate 10 military officers including a Major General who were sent on compulsory retirement after the 2010 presidential elections, military spokesman Brigadier Jayanath Jayaweera said.

Sri Lanka's foreign minister met with U.N. Secretary-General Ban Ki-moon on Friday, and U.N. diplomatic sources said he pressed his government's desire to delay the release of a U.N. report on alleged war crimes during his country's civil war.

Jathika Hela Urumaya (JHU) said today the Northern Provincial Council’s approval of a resolution calling for an international investigation into alleged war crimes during the last stages of the war was a huge blow to the country’s unity, harmony and reconciliation.

The government said that the controversial Port City Project–Colombo has been ‘automatically stopped’ as there were many unanswerable questions on the project and many shortcomings in the Environment Impact Assessment Report as well as the feasibility study report.
